The skeleton, connective tissue, muscles and joints all hold the body together, enabling it to stand, move and display the form. Yet this brilliantly engineered mobility system is used and misused by physical wear and tear, and in the blink of an eye, problems can occur.
The most common injuries we see here at EquiNatural are when the supporting connective structure around the joints - specifically cartilage, muscle, and the vital glue, collagen, that keeps everything together - breaks down, causing misalignment and inflammation. A vital part of the therapy is ensuring a clean, healthy bloodflow to the depleted tissues to maintain the body's own natural detoxing of the cellular debris from the affected area.
Long and short, keeping the connective joint tissue healthy is the first step to maintaining healthy limbs.

Avena sativa ( Milky Oats ) Flowering Tops, Decocted 1:3 25% , Arctium lappa ( Burdock ) Root, Decocted 1:3 35%, Apium graveolens (Celery Seed) 1:3 70%, Viburnum opulus ( Cramp Bark ) Decocted 1:3 25%, Taraxacum officinalis Radix ( Dandelion ) Root, Decocted 1:3 45%, Eleuthrococus senticosus ( Siberian Ginseng ) Root, Decocted 1:3 35%, Hydrocotyle asciatica ( Gotu Cola ) Herb, Infused 1:3 35%, Crataegus oxycanthoides ( Hawthorn ) Berry & Tops, Dec / Inf 1:3 25%, Urtica dioica Folia ( Stinging Nettle ) Leaf, Decocted 1:3 35%
